Abstract

Purpose. Currently, on average, a disaster which demands international response forces for elimination is registered in the world every week. In this regard, there is an increasing need to train specialists capable of participating in international emergency response in accordance with the universal methodology developed by UNDAC. To solve this problem, it is necessary to work out an algorithm for conducting exercises and training sessions. The purpose of this article is to analyze the international exercises on coordinating and assessing emergency humanitarian response conducted in November 2023 by EMERCOM of Russia in order to work out didactically sound methodology for conducting such exercises in the long run. The relevance of the study is accounted for the demand for Russian specialists in humanitarian response at the international level, on the one hand, and the need to develop uniform algorithms for training Russian rescuers for international cooperation when responding to emergencies, on the other hand. Methods. System analysis, information synthesis methods and expert analysis methods have served as a scientific basis for the study. Findings. The analysis of the exercises effectiveness has been carried out from the point of view of implementing the assigned tasks – updating communication skills in English in the professional sphere; forming theoretical basis and developing practical skills in the field of international humanitarian response to emergencies; forming soft skills. A unified algorithm has been worked out for preparing Russian rescuers for international cooperation when responding to emergencies. Research application field. The results obtained can be used to organize similar exercises in future, which will increase the effectiveness of training international-level Russian rescuers and allow them to successfully solve professional tasks in real emergencies. Conclusions. The format of the international exercise gives its participants an opportunity to gain the necessary theoretical knowledge and practice key skills and habits in a short time. The success of the exercises allows the organizers to conclude that it is advisable to keep this format and content in future regarding all components of the exercise: language training, practical value and updating soft skills.
